Transaction 3ed74589e10e6bd6dd688ff27629966a821fa26383834ba386d6d30febe5b558
1 Input
1 Output
-
3ed74589e10e6bd6dd688ff27629966a821fa26383834ba386d6d30febe5b558:0
- value
- 999980112
- script pubkey
- OP_0 OP_PUSHBYTES_20 5bf517c0b823e017f10abd035284541d2876295a
- address
- bc1qt0630s9cy0sp0ug2h5p49pz5r558v226692ewj